    Chanté B.

    In-N-Out Burger on Sahara Ave was excellent. The burgers were beautifully put together....picture perfect. The cheese was perfectly melted over the patties, and the produce was fresh and crisp. When I pressed the burger down, it had the ideal balance of juices from the patties, grilled onions, spread, and veggies. Hands down, the best burger I've had so far this year (2026). The fries were exactly as ordered...lightly salted and the fry boat was generously filled, which was a nice touch. The drink station had the small cube ice which we all love. Even though it was busy, seating was clean and well maintained. I noticed an employee sanitizing tables immediately after guests left. The restroom was fully stocked with toiletries and very clean, which really stood out. Customer service was friendly and efficient as well. Overall, a spectacular experience from start to finish.

    Alykhan V.

    A must every time I come to west USA! Overall - 5/5 Food - Cheeseburger - 5/5 - The best burger and so cheap at that (at least compared to US prices of things). The burger is so juicy and it's so tasty, even my mom loved it... I honestly prefer this to some of the higher end restaurants on the strip lol. Fries - 4/5 - Good fries but I found them way too salty.. otherwise, the cook and texture was prefect. Chocolate & Vanilla mixed shake - So tasty, I absolutely loved it.. the perfect sweetness and creaminess for a shake! Service - 4/5 - All friendly staff, but my god, the line was extremely long and took very very long for us to get our food. I don't know if that's anything that can be helped, but we spent a minimum of 45 minutes in line when we came straight from the airport around 11pm. Atmosphere - 3/5 - Just a basic diner inside; nothing fancy but no complains either.
